THE LOCATION AND STRUCTURE OF DOUBLE-STRAND DNA BREAKS INDUCED DURING YEAST MEIOSIS - EVIDENCE FOR A COVALENTLY-LINKED DNA-PROTEIN INTERMEDIATE

We have determined the precise location and structure of the double-strand DNA breaks (DSBs) formed during Saccharomyces cerevisiae meiosis. Breaks were examined at two recombination hot spots in both wildtype and rad50S mutant cells. At both loci, breaks occurred at multiple, irregularly spaced sites in a similar to 150 nucleotide interval contained within an area of nuclease-hypersensitive chromatin. No consensus sequence could be discerned at or around break sites. Patterns of cleavage observed on individual strands indicated that breaks initially form with a two nucleotide 5' overhang. Broken strands from rad50S mutant cells contained tightly bound protein at their 5' ends. We suggest that, in S.cerevisiae, meiotic recombination is initiated by a DSB-forming activity that creates a covalently linked protein-DNA intermediate.
